Output 31762c7c8d7629b1ff65dfed935ddd590fc7da81bb0dfdc754daeadde2fc47da: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c2d89080862b3d5618c170bd2e5594fc03df1d3 OP_EQUAL
address
3EUD5FFzDTDUrpG8qb5MzBFzgSv1m48MiD
transaction
31762c7c8d7629b1ff65dfed935ddd590fc7da81bb0dfdc754daeadde2fc47da
confirmations
339141
spent
true